The Lapdock 100 is a new accessory release from Motorola, set to be the solution for users looking for a compatible laptop dock that would be suited to more than one phone.
As Droid Bionic users soon found out, AT&T’s Atrix laptop dock (which was one of its most favorable features) wasn’t able to support it, which is sort of a bummer when you think of how many other webtop phones have come out.
But now, there is the Lapdock 100, which will work with both the Bionic and Atrix and older Motorola phones as well.
With the design, the compatibility factor results in a cable addition that you plug into the side of your phone instead a physical dock that you can set your phone in. Though it’s not too bad, since you still get the important laptop portion.
Arriving with a 10-inch screen, there are also dedicated Android buttons included, taken from previous docks. It also claims to be able to have 5 hours of battery life and users can even connect to the Internet by wi-fi or cable tethering with their smartphone.
AT&T has first dibs to sell, starting October 17. Other carriers will follow later this year.
The only thing left is to wait for a price, since it’s been mysteriously kept secret still…though the release date is just around the corner so it’s not too bad of a wait.
